Board approves three new school buses as district works to modernize aging fleet
Summary
The board approved purchase of three Type D 84-passenger buses to help replace aging vehicles that have increased maintenance costs; staff said tariffs raised current bid prices and the new buses will be under warranty, reducing future repair costs.
The Eagle School District Board approved the purchase of three Type D, 84-passenger buses to begin replacing older vehicles in the district fleet.
